Sheltered from the prevailing South Westerly winds by the tors of Dartmoor, the area basks in its own micro-climate where in the gardens of Pilgrims Rest, you will even see grapevines and palm trees! This area of Devon became popular in the early 19th century, by fashionable, well-heeled royalty and gentry. Unable to travel abroad, they did not just visit, but also built their second, third or fourth homes here! Indeed, it became the richest town outside the Cities.
